The typical range of IoU scores for object detection algorithms is 0 to 1. An IoU score of 0 indicates that there is no overlap between the predicted and ground truth bounding boxes, while an IoU score of 1 indicates that the predicted and ground truth bounding boxes are perfectly aligned.

The aperture is the opening in the lens through which light passes. It is typically adjustable, allowing photographers to control the amount of light entering the camera and the depth of field in the image.

The focal length of a lens is the distance between the optical center of the lens and the image sensor or film when the lens is focused at infinity.
